Nakoula Basseley also known as Sam Bacile was named the man responsible for the film that ridicules the prophet of Muhammad last week. As the first photos of him surfaced more and more people have become enraged and a young woman featured in the film has chosen to speak out on her role in the movie.

Actress, Anna Gurji claims she was tricked by Basseley.

She says:

“I was playing the youngest bride of a character named ‘George’. I had no idea George would be changed to Mohammad. I’m locked up in my house. I’m terrified people in the Middle East will blame me,”

“I’m Catholic so they might think I have something against Muslims. I’m taking pills to sleep. I’ve been crying for days. I feel betrayed. My face is stuck on the movie clip. People see that awful film and they see me,”

Gurji says that she and her fellow actors were made to believe that they were making an action film called “Desert Warrior” religon was never discussed.

“The film was about a comet that falls to Earth in the ancient Middle East. There are different tribes who think the comet is somehow holy and fight over it.There were supposed to be lots of special effects so a lot of the filming was in front of a green screen. It was super low-budget. I was getting $75 a day and all my scenes were shot with George against the green screen. I had no idea how it would be twisted. Maybe I’m naive but no warning bells went off. I auditioned, showed up and did my lines. None of us involved in it had any idea there was a secret agenda,”

The film sparked a violent protest at the U.S. consulate in Libya which led to the death of the U.S. ambassador and three other Americans on Tuesday. Protests have since spread to other countries.
